    I'm new at this and am not sure where to start, or even where to post this question, Im a newly wed and have been married for 3 months now and me and husband have been trying for a baby. My period came on time last month but only lasted for 3 days, then stopped... now 17 days later I started bleeding again... it started very light and eventually stopped for awhile but then started again that same day and it hasn't stopped sense... its been 5 days sense then... and the whole time I've felt sick, tired and a little feverish feeling, nomally I don't have irregular periods, can you be pregnant and still have a period even if its not on time? Could it be just a normaly period that came early or could it be what they call implantation bleeding? Is it something that I should worry about? Or not? I'm just looking for some answers and thought that someone on here might be able to help

    My gynecologist always told me that if you don't feel right, or are concerned about the way your feeling especially if it is not normal for you, then you should make an appt. It could be something as simple as a really really bad yeast infection that you didn't know you had and now its just gotten worse. Or you may have cysts, which normally are nothing to worry about but can cause pain, fevers and make your periods all out of wack. Make an appointment with your doctor, don't wait.
